MySQL,以它优秀的关系数据库管理系统(RDBMS) 而闻名,手握着全球70%以上网站的数据库,从初学者到专家,从商业应用到运用,MySQL都为广大用户提供了强大的功能,使其成为最受欢迎的重要 数据库管理系统之一。
MySQL有较高的技术品质,包括快速,灵活,安全,无崩溃,可伸缩,可定制等特点,由于其核心是基于Idempotency(幂等性)而设计,可使用户在不熟悉语法的情况下仍可轻松使用MySQL数据库管理系统。
MySQL的用法非常广泛,可以应用在个人网站开发,服务器搭建,电子商务,数据仓库等场景,也是公司网站搭建中常用的系统。MySQL支持多种编程语言如PHP、Java、Python等,同时也支持的网络技术有包括ODBC,JDBC等等。在PHP等技术的运行环境中,MySQL能够极大的提高服务器的搜索效率和性能。
以PHP为例,入门MySQL可以做如下几个步骤:
1. 安装MySQL服务器:首先要下载并安装MySQL服务器,可以从MySQL官网上下载最新版本安装包。
2. 进行MySQL配置:安装完成后,可以进行服务器、客户端和服务器设置等必要配置工作。
3. PHP与MySQL连接:PHP代码可以使用以下语句连接MySQL服务器,并返回连接的数据:
`$con = mysql_connect(“localhost”,”username”,”password”);
if (!$con)
{
die(‘Could not connect: ‘ . mysql_error());
}`
4. 创建数据库及表:连接成功后,可以通过管理MySQL服务器,来创建数据库和表,以及插入数据:
`mysql_query(“CREATE DATABASE testDB”);
mysql_select_db(“testDB”, $con);
mysql_query(“CREATE TABLE myForm ( name varchar(20) NOT NULL,
email varchar(50) NOT NULL)”);`
5. 执行MySQL查询:可以使用标准SQL语句来进行查询(select)、插入(insert)和删除(delete)等操作。
以上就是入门MySQL的简单步骤,如果要深入研究MySQL,可以通过查阅相关的书籍,视频教程,开发文档和官方论坛等方式,发掘MySQL更多的特性与应用,把它运用到项目上。熟练掌握MySQL,不仅可以增强软件开发能力,而且可以帮助企业降低成本,提升效率。